The place of El Dorado is inside the municipality of Solidaridad (in the State of Quintana Roo). There are 131 inhabitants. In the list of the most populated towns of the whole municipality, it is the number #9 of the ranking. El Dorado is at 9 meters of altitude.

In 2020, the authorities declared it uninhabited.

Do you want to locate the town of El Dorado? You can find it at 27.8 kilometers, in direction Northwest, from the town of Playa del Carmen, which has the largest population within the municipality. According to the 2010 official census, in the town there were 104 males and 27 females. The female/male ratio is 0.260, and the fertility rate is 0.56 children per woman. Of the total population, 80.15% comes from outside the State of Quintana Roo. 1.53% of the population is illiterate (0.00% of men and 7.41% of women). The level of schooling is 9.25 (9.11 in men and 9.81 in women).

Indigenous culture in El Dorado
48.09% of the population is indigenous, and 52.67% of the inhabitants speak one of the indigenous languages. 0.00% of the population speaks one of the indigineous languages, but not Spanish.

Unemployment and the economy in El Dorado
99.24% of the inhabitants (more than 12 years) are economically active (99.04% of the men, and 100.00% of the women).

Housing and infrastructure in El Dorado
In El Dorado there are 96 dwellings. 100.00% of the dwellings have electricity, 100.00% have piped water, 100.00% have toilet or restroom, 0.00% have a radio receiver, 1.56% a television, 1.56% a fridge, 0.00% a washing-machine, 0.00% a car or a van, 1.56% a personal computer, 0.00% a landline telephone, 1.56% mobile phone, and 0.00% Internet access.
